Magyar együttesek (minta)

Kategória: access - középszint

Feladat leírása

Magyar együttesek (minta) illusztráció

Magyar könnyűzenét játszó együttesek adatai szerepelnek az UTF-8 kódolású
egyuttesek.txt és zeneszek.txt állományokban1
. Az egyes adatelemeket pontosvessző
választja el, az első sorban a mezőnevek találhatók. 

Táblák:
egyuttesek (ekod, nev, ev, mufaj, emerton)

ekod az együttes kódja (szám), ez a kulcs
nev az együttes neve (szöveg) 
ev az együttes alakulásának éve (szám) 
mufaj az együttes által játszott zenei műfajos felsorolása (szöveg) 
emerton az együttes kapott-e eMeRTon-díjat (logikai) 

zeneszek (azon, nev, ekod, szuldt, haldt, szerep)

azon egyedi azonosító (szám), ez a kulcs 
nev a zenész neve (szöveg) 
ekod az együttes kódja (szám)
szuldt a zenéz születési dátuma (dátum)
haldt a zenész halálozási dátuma (dátum) 
szerep a zenész szerepe az együttesben (szöveg)

A következő feladatok megoldásánál a lekérdezéseket a zárójelben olvasható néven mentse!
Ügyeljen arra, hogy a megoldásban pontosan a megoldást adó mezők szerepeljenek! 


Részfeladatok

  1. 1. Hozzon létre zenekarok néven új adatbázist! Importálja az együttesek és a zenészek adatait az egyuttesek, illetve zeneszek nevű táblákba! 

    Az egyuttesek táblában csak a txt állományban lévő adatok legyenek! A zeneszek táblában a zenészek azonosítására vegyen fel új mezőt azon néven! A táblák mezőinek nevét, adattípusát és a kulcsot az alábbi leírásnak megfelelően adja meg! 

  2. 2. Listázza ki a (bármilyen) gitáron játszó zenészeket! (2gitar)

  3. 3. Hány tagja van az egyes együtteseknek? (3letszam)

  4. 4. Melyik együttes – esetleg több együttes – rendelkezik a legtöbb énekessel? (4enekes)

  5. 5. Listázza ki a legkorábban alakult együttes tagjait és az együttesben betöltött szerepüket is, a zenészek neve szerint rendezve! (5tagok)

  6. 6. A neves zenészek némelyike már eltávozott az élők sorából. Melyek azok az együttesek, amelyek ez okból már biztosan nem fognak eredeti felállásban együtt zenélni? (6egyuttes)


Mintaképek